Overview
As a Content Marketing Manager at Epsilon, you will play a pivotal role in driving our marketing efforts through content strategy, SEO, website strategy, project management and digital marketing. This is an outstanding opportunity to craft our content strategy, ensure flawless execution of campaigns, and elevate our brand presence. You will identify content opportunities—rooted in key product messages, SEO & AIO strategy, and historical and external content analysis—, pitch confidently, and maintain the highest editorial standards.
You will successfully navigate complex advertising and marketing technology topics, turning them into digestible, educational content for the average marketer, all while coordinating projects the adtech/martech landscape, coordinating content projects from concept to completion. Join our ambitious content marketing team to engage brand marketers with as they’re searching for world-class marketing and advertising technology solutions.
This is a hybrid role with the expectation to work out of the Chicago office 2 days/week.
What You’ll Achieve
Develop and implement comprehensive content marketing strategies for various product campaigns, including blog posts, webinars, whitepapers, research reports, infographics, and videos. Lead content creation efforts for product teams by developing yearly content plans that highlight key messages and align with overall marketing objectives. Manage our SEO strategy in conjunction with our website team and collaborate with our SEO team and external agencies to manage and implement a robust SEO strategy plan that supports our inbound marketing efforts. Build and manage website copy for specific product areas and broader topics, ensuring consistency and alignment with brand voice. Partner with the design team to produce innovative, market-leading content assets. Support central content marketing initiatives such as Publicis Epsilon Pulse and PR opportunities, tailored to product and vertical ownership areas or vertical needs. Develop, build, and implement engaging case studies in partnership with the wider content marketing team. Who You Are
What you’ll bring with you:
3-5 years of experience in a content marketing role within a marketing team. Proven ability to write and edit various content formats, including research reports, infographics, blog posts, executive bylines, eBooks, video scripts, and webinars. Outstanding writing and editing skills with a portfolio of samples. Strong relationship-building skills, able to handle feedback and adjustments with a clear point of view. Intellectual curiosity to surface insights and use this knowledge to think creatively about solutions. A change agent who views ambiguity as an opportunity and thrives on challenging conventional thinking. A problem solver who makes things happen and collaborates effectively to build constructive relationships. Proactive initiative, readily volunteering for tasks, seeking self-development, and taking independent actions and calculated risks. Some design expertise or the ability to evaluate creative output in relation to marketing objectives.
Why you might stand out from other talent:
Bachelor’s degree or equivalent experience in journalism, English or marketing with an emphasis on content marketing or a related field. Previous experience at a B2B AdTech/MarTech company.
